Caio Oliveira
71d362db66 intel/brw: Omit type and region in payload sources when printing IR
These are not really used since SEND messages deal with full GRFs.

Before

```
send(8) (mlen: 1) (ex_mlen: 1) (null):UD, 0u, 0u, g1:UD, g8:UD
send(8) (mlen: 1) g5:UD, 0u, 0u, g4:UD, (null):UD
send(8) (mlen: 1) (ex_mlen: 1) (null):UD, 0u, 16777216u, g1:D, g6:UD
send(8) (mlen: 1) (EOT) (null):UD, 0u, 0u, g126:UD, (null):UD NoMask
```

and after

```
send(8) (mlen: 1) (ex_mlen: 1) (null), 0u, 0u, g1, g8
send(8) (mlen: 1) g5, 0u, 0u, g4, (null)
send(8) (mlen: 1) (ex_mlen: 1) (null), 0u, 16777216u, g1, g6
send(8) (mlen: 1) (EOT) (null), 0u, 0u, g126, (null) NoMask
```

Kenneth Graunke
a82e8b1c6b intel/brw: Pretty-print memory logical opcodes
The new MEMORY_*_LOGICAL intrinsics have a lot of control sources with
a bunch of LSC_* enums (opcode, memory type, address type, address and
data sizes), as well as flags, coordinate components vs. components...
they unfortunately are nigh-unreadable with the default printing since
there's just a string of unreadable UD immediates in some order.

To fix this, we add some basic pretty-printing.  If a control source is
simply an enum whose value communicates the entire purpose, we print it.
If it has a numeric value (i.e. alignment, or data), we add a label.

For example:

   memory_store(16) (null):UD store shared flat addr: %2:UD coord_comps:1u align:16u d32 comps:2u data0: %3:UD

   memory_store(16) (null):UD store typed bti:%2+0.0<0>:UD addr: %3+0.0:D coord_comps:2u align:0u d32 comps:4u data0: %4:UD

This make them much easier to read.

Kenneth Graunke
d5f38be713 intel/brw: Introduce new MEMORY_*_LOGICAL opcodes
This is a new unified set of opcodes for memory access loosely patterned
after the new LSC-style data port messages introduced on Alchemist GPUs.

Rather than creating an opcode for every type of memory access, it has
only three opcodes: load, store, and atomic.  It has various sources to
indicate the rest:

- Binding type (raw pointer, pointer to surface state, or BT index)
- Address size (A64, A32, A16)
- Data size (bit size, number of components)
- Opcode (atomic opcode, or LOAD/STORE vs. LOAD_CMASK/STORE_CMASK)
- Mode (typed vs. untyped vs. shared-local vs. scratch)
- Address (and its dimensionality)
- Data (0 for loads, 1 for stores, 2 for atomics)
- Whether we want block access

Kenneth Graunke
2d73e42333 intel/brw: Fix OOB reads when printing instructions post-reg-alloc
Post-register allocation, but before brw_fs_lower_vgrfs_to_fixed_grfs,
we have registers with the VGRF file but they are actually fixed GRFs.

brw_print_instructions_to_file() was seeing VGRFs and trying to access
their size, but using bogus register numbers that could be out-of-bound.

Detect when we're post-RA and avoid doing this.
